Caching Strategy

Laravel Caching Strategy Implementation

2-3 weeks We guarantee a deployed caching implementation with documented invalidation rules and validated freshness behavior. We include handover support so your team can monitor cache health and extend the strategy safely.
4.9
★★★★★
176 verified client reviews

Service Description for Laravel Caching Strategy Implementation

When Laravel applications scale, repeated database reads and expensive computations can overwhelm your system—especially for dashboards, search filters, and frequently accessed reference data. Teams often add caching inconsistently, leading to stale responses, cache stampedes, and hard-to-debug behavior across environments.

DevionixLabs implements a coherent Laravel caching strategy that improves performance without sacrificing correctness. We design cache layers around your data access patterns, define clear invalidation rules, and implement caching in a way your team can operate confidently.

What we deliver:
• A caching blueprint mapping cache layers to routes, queries, and computed results
• Correct cache key design and namespacing aligned to your domain and parameters
• Safe invalidation approach (event-driven and time-based where appropriate)
• Implementation of Laravel cache primitives (Cache facade, tagged caches, and cache stores) tailored to your stack
• Cache stampede protection using locking/throttling patterns
• A validation plan to confirm freshness, hit rate, and performance improvements

We begin by analyzing your application’s read patterns—what is requested often, what is expensive to compute, and how data changes over time. Then we implement caching for the highest-impact areas first, ensuring that cache behavior is deterministic and testable.

BEFORE vs AFTER results are grounded in measurable outcomes: reduced database load, higher cache hit rate, faster response times, and fewer incidents caused by stale data. DevionixLabs also documents the strategy so your engineering team can extend it as new features are added.

Outcome-focused closing: With DevionixLabs, your Laravel caching becomes a reliable performance lever—delivering faster user experiences and lower infrastructure costs while maintaining data integrity.

What's Included In Laravel Caching Strategy Implementation

01
Caching blueprint for routes, queries, and computed data
02
Cache key design and namespacing conventions
03
TTL and invalidation rules aligned to your update patterns
04
Implementation of caching in high-impact Laravel components
05
Tagged cache usage where appropriate for grouped invalidation
06
Stampede protection via locking/throttling patterns
07
Cache hit-rate and performance validation plan
08
Deployment guidance and monitoring recommendations
09
Documentation of cache behavior and extension guidelines

Why to Choose DevionixLabs for Laravel Caching Strategy Implementation

01
• Strategy-first approach that prevents stale data and operational surprises
02
• Cache key and invalidation design tailored to your domain model
03
• Stampede protection to keep performance stable under cache misses
04
• Practical implementation using Laravel-native caching patterns
05
• Validation focused on freshness, hit rate, and measurable latency improvements
06
• Clear documentation for maintainability and team adoption

Implementation Process of Laravel Caching Strategy Implementation

1
Week 1
Discovery, Planning & Requirements
Full planning, execution, testing and validation included.
2
Week 2-3
Implementation & Integration
Full planning, execution, testing and validation included.
3
Week 4
Testing, Validation & Pre-Production
Full planning, execution, testing and validation included.
4
Week 5+
Production Launch & Optimization
Full planning, execution, testing and validation included.

Before vs After DevionixLabs

Before DevionixLabs
Repeated database reads for the same data on every request
Slow dashboard and filter e
periences due to e
pensive computations
Inconsistent caching behavior across endpoints and environments
Stale or incorrect results caused by ad
hoc caching
Cache stampede risk during high concurrency periods
After DevionixLabs
Faster response times for high
frequency endpoints
Reduced database load through higher cache hit rates
Consistent caching behavior across staging and production
Correct freshness with defined invalidation rules
Stable performance during cache misses with stampede protection
99.9%
Uptime SLA
50%
Faster Performance
100%
Satisfaction Rate
24/7
Support Access

Transformation Journey with DevionixLabs for Laravel Caching Strategy Implementation

Week 1
Discovery & Strategic Planning We analyze your read patterns, define what to cache, and design invalidation rules that match how your data changes.
Week 2-3
Expert Implementation DevionixLabs implements Laravel caching across priority endpoints with safe keys, TTL policies, and stampede protection.
Week 4
Launch & Team Enablement We validate freshness and performance, then enable your team with monitoring guidance and maintainable cache conventions.
Ongoing
Continuous Success & Optimization We expand cache coverage responsibly as your product evolves—using production signals to keep performance gains durable. Join 5,000+ organizations transforming their infrastructure with DevionixLabs!

What Industry Leaders Say about DevionixLabs

★★★★★

The caching strategy reduced database pressure immediately and our dashboard loads became consistently fast.

★★★★★

DevionixLabs implemented caching in a way our team could maintain. The cache keys and TTL decisions were grounded in real usage. We also saw improved response times during peak traffic.

★★★★★

Our Laravel app became more responsive without sacrificing correctness. The stampede protection was especially valuable.

176
Verified Client Reviews
★★★★★
4.9 / 5.0
Average Rating

Frequently Asked Questions about Laravel Caching Strategy Implementation

What types of Laravel caching do you implement?
We implement application-level caching using Laravel Cache features, including keyed caching for queries, tagged caching where supported, and stampede-safe patterns.
How do you prevent stale data when caching?
We define invalidation rules based on your data lifecycle (events, updates, and time-to-live) and validate freshness with targeted tests.
How do you choose what to cache first?
We prioritize by impact—highest query cost, highest request frequency, and measurable latency contribution.
What is a cache stampede and how do you handle it?
It’s when many requests regenerate the same missing cache simultaneously. We apply locking/throttling patterns to keep regeneration controlled.
Will this work across multiple servers and environments?
Yes. We align cache key strategy and cache store configuration to your deployment topology to ensure consistent behavior.
Unlock Efficiency

Drive Innovation with Our IT Services

Free 30-minute consultation for your FinTech, B2B SaaS, and content-heavy platforms built on Laravel infrastructure. No credit card, no commitment.

Contact Us
No commitment Free 30-min call We guarantee a deployed caching implementation with documented invalidation rules and validated freshness behavior. 14+ years experience
Get Exact Quote

Tell us your requirements — we'll send a detailed proposal within 24 hours.